A GEORGE III MAHOGANY PEMBROKE TABLE
The rectangular twin-flap top above a frieze drawer and on fluted turned legs joined by a stepped and scrolled X-shaped stretcher centred by a dish, on baluster and octagonal feet, with partial depository label printed 'Mrs Henning 9/24' with painted inventory number '1710'
45½ in. (115.5 cm.) wide; 27 in. (69 cm.) high; 26 in. (66 cm.) deep
Provenance
Mrs Henning, 1924
Presumably bought by William Berry, 1st Viscount Camrose (d.1954).
Thence by descent.
